Yank, the Army Weekly was a weekly magazine published by the United States military during World War II.
One of its most popular features, intended to boost the morale of military personnel serving overseas, was the weekly publication of a pin-up photograph.
Published weekly from June 17, 1942 to December 28, 1945 giving the USA edition a total of 184 issues, plus two sample issues. The first YANK magazine printed was an overseas sample issue dated June 6, 1942. The format is 10-1/2" x 14" with 24 pages.
